Year 3 & 4 

In Literacy, we have been finalising the novel ‘The Iron Man’ by Ted Hughes. The students have still been moving through the process of an information report and are a week away from publishing their writing pieces. 

 

During spelling and grammar lessons, we have been focusing on prefixes ‘mis’ and converting word contractions for example we will to we’ll. 

 

In Maths, we have moved on to a new topic and been focusing on time telling. We have been looking at analogue and digital clocks and been working on developing students skills reading analogue times to the minute and five minutes. There has also been a focus on quarter past, quarter to and half past times. 

 

In Religion, we have still been moving through our topic ‘Jesus Parables’ in which we explore the messages found in scripture which challenge us to live how Jesus lived. Students have been looking at bible stories with deeper meanings and relating these messages to their own lives. 

 

In Inquiry, we have been working through our topic, ‘What Makes Us Healthy?’ the students have been learning about a range of strategies in a workshop rotation setting amongst the classes in the ¾ unit. The topics that have been taught and explored are Mindfulness, Eating Healthy, Physical Fitness, Yoga and Resilience. 

 

At home you can reinforce learning by: 

  • Reading independently for 20 minutes each night 
  • Practicing multiplication tables using flashcards 
  • Practicing neat joined handwriting using horizontal joins between the letters  
  • Investigate words using the prefix ‘mis’ EG. Misunderstood 
  • Investigate words with contractions EG. They have to They’ve
